YAN LEI
Color Wheel, n.d. (Contemporary)
Oil on canvas
210 × 210 cm (82.7 × 82.7 in)
Color Wheel is a striking large-scale oil painting that invites the viewer to engage with color theory and perceptual experience. The piece features concentric color bands in a harmonious gradient, starting with soft hues of pink, gray, white, and black, culminating in a radiant central disc of yellow and turquoise. The seamless transitions between tonal zones create a sense of radial movement and depth, while the minimalist structure enhances the visual impact of the vibrant color palette.
Yan Lei’s work draws from the traditions of Op Art and color field painting, incorporating influences from artists like Josef Albers and Bridget Riley. His use of the circular form and rhythmic progression of hues also evokes Eastern philosophical concepts of infinity and cyclical time, blending Western abstraction with Chinese intellectual subtlety. Painted in the context of a hyper-stimulated, image-saturated world, Color Wheel serves as a counterpoint to digital culture, emphasizing the physical and meditative power of color.
